Job Description
The Director of First Impressions serves as the primary point of contact for visitors, guests, and callers at Sonic Automotive’s corporate office. This role is responsible for creating a welcoming and professional experience while managing front desk operations, coordinating visitor access, and supporting administrative activities across the organization. The Director of First Impressions plays a key role in representing the company’s culture and commitment to exceptional customer service.
Job Responsibilities
Reception & Guest Services
- Answer and manage a multi-line telephone system, determine caller needs, and route calls to the appropriate department.
- Greet visitors in a timely, professional, and courteous manner.
- Determine visitor needs and coordinate with the appropriate department for visitor assistance or escort.
- Deliver a superior guest experience for all visitors to the corporate office
Office Coordination & Administration
- Oversee the visitor sign-in process and maintain established security procedures
- Maintain conference room reservation schedules and support meeting coordination efforts
- Provide information and administrative assistance to internal departments as needed
- Assist with special projects and other administrative duties as assigned Professional Representation
- Serve as a positive and professional representative of Sonic Automotive to visitors, vendors, and employees
- Maintain a welcoming, organized, and professional reception area
- Support a culture of customer service excellence and teamwork throughout the organization
Qualifications
- Associate degree (AA) or equivalent combination of education and experience
- Minimum of one year of receptionist experience in a professional business environment
- Excellent interpersonal, verbal, and written communication skills
- Strong organizational and time management skills
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office applications
- Ability to work independently and effectively with limited supervision
- Authorization to work in the United States
- Ability to pass pre-employment requirements, including background screening, motor vehicle record review, drug screening, and driver’s license verification
